The Plight of Christian Kids in Pakistan: Understanding the Crisis

The ongoing persecution and institutionalized discrimination faced by Christian communities in Pakistan presents a particularly grave challenge for their youth. Numerous reports detail cases of forced conversions, often focused on young girls, as well as instances of blasphemy accusations – frequently manufactured – leading to unjust imprisonment and even violent outcomes for households. Many Christian schools struggle with limited resources and face intimidation, hindering the educational chances available to these at-risk individuals. This complex situation is further exacerbated by societal prejudices and a lack of adequate legal safeguards for religious minorities, leaving Christian boys and girls exceptionally exposed to exploitation and abuse. Tackling this crisis requires a multifaceted approach including legal reforms, improved law enforcement, and heightened awareness both domestically and globally.

Christian Children in Pakistan: Facing Persecution and Poverty

Life for young Christian youths in Pakistan presents a particularly harsh reality, often marked by a devastating combination of systemic persecution and widespread poverty. Many families, already struggling to cope on meager incomes earned through low-paid labor, face constant trepidation due to discriminatory regulations and societal prejudice. Stories frequently detail incidents of targeted violence, forced conversions, and denial of access to adequate education and healthcare. This complex situation disproportionately impacts vulnerable children, leaving them susceptible to exploitation, child labor, and a cycle of despair. Furthermore, the lack of legal protection and the pervasive culture of impunity often leave Christian groups feeling helpless to address these injustices, significantly hindering their ability to provide a stable future for their offspring. Confronting Challenges Faced by Pakistani Christian Groups

Pakistani Christian communities frequently experience significant hurdles, stemming from a intricate interplay of societal discrimination and legal inequities. Previously, accusations of blasphemy, often unfounded, have resulted in severe persecution and unjust detention, fostering a climate of anxiety within these fragile congregations. In addition, discriminatory policies in employment, education, and access to essential resources continue to restrict opportunities for progress and inclusion within Pakistani society. Financial hardship is also widespread, with many Christians residing in conditions of poverty, further exacerbating their marginalization. Even though efforts by human rights organizations and international advocates, the circumstances remains deeply troublesome for Pakistani Christians.

Protecting Christian Kids in Pakistan: Urgent Demands and Viable Methods

The at-risk position of Christian children in Pakistan necessitates prompt action. Widespread discrimination, material hardship, and the risk of forced conversions and work are major concerns, mainly for girls. Many reports document cases of abduction, prohibited marriage, and later forced conversions, essentially stripping these young individuals of their identity and prospects. Addressing this complex scenario requires a multi-faceted approach. To begin with, strengthening legal protections against forced conversions and child marriage is absolutely vital. Moreover, enhancing local awareness and providing help networks for Christian believing families are essential. Lastly, international attention and cooperation with Pakistani authorities are required to ensure the well-being and privileges of these harmless youth.
